Adelita Grijalva is best known for not getting to start her job in an unprecedented act by Republican Speaker of the House Mike Johnson. After a seven-week delay, the Speaker has set a time to formally swear in Rep.-elect Grijalva for Nov 12. She holds the key to potentially forcing a vote in the House of Representatives to release files on an investigation into Donald Trump and disgraced financier Jeffrey Epstein. But she is also looking forward to getting to work for her constituents. This week on The Gaggle, we are joined by Rep.-elect Adelita Grijalva to discuss the delay in her swearing-in, the longest government shutdown in history and what she wants to accomplish on Capitol Hill.
